1) The document discusses how AI can enable a smaller, smarter military by using intelligent agents to help bridge the gap between human and machine capabilities.
2) It describes several AI products including BrainDocs for concept searching documents, BrainBrowser for analyzing documents and finding similar concepts, and BrainView for visualizing patterns and sentiment in content.
3) These products could help the military with tasks like insider threat detection, strategic planning with web monitoring, and media monitoring through autonomous agents that learn from their environment.

8. Analyst Toolbox – Off the Shelf (COTS) Agents
BrainDocs - uses personal intelligent agents for finding and
organizing content by concept “idea”
BrainBrowser – enables users to analyze a document and
“find something like this”
BrainView – create big brains from content or social media
(sources: documents, user comments and review notes) to
explore patterns and sentiment visually
Available via cloud subscription for individual use and testing (beta
January 2014)
12. ai-one | Who are we?
Mission: Embed intelligence in every computing device.
Business model: Technology licensing, consulting and development
Quick Facts
• Founded 2003 as R&D company to commercialize discovery in neural biologically inspired computing
• US parent C-Corporation established 2009
• Raised $7.5 million ~170+ shareholders
• Offices in Berlin, Zurich, La Jolla (San Diego, CA)
• 9 staff on core technology team; 34 staff in joint ventures
• Customers and partners in 14 countries around the world.
